The site, briefly
Jackpot District is a free-to-play social casino. The site shows you two small mini-games, Oxblood Quartet and Foil Folio No. 7, set inside framed plates. Both games use virtual coins. The coins have no monetary value, cannot be purchased, and cannot be redeemed for anything outside the site.
By using the site you confirm that you are at least 18 years old, that you understand the games are for entertainment, and that no real money is involved.
No real money, no real prizes
This is the central point. You cannot deposit funds. You cannot withdraw funds. You cannot exchange coins, scores, or any other in-game token for real-world value. If a game name or visual recalls a casino setting, that is a stylistic reference, not an offer.
